## Onboarding: Greenhouse Controller Sensor Drift

Welcome, reviewer! Our Verdella controller manages humidity in the Copsefield greenhouses, and its moisture sensors drift about 2% per month. Calibration jobs correct this nightly, but the calibration store is access-controlled — that's the part you'll want to audit. To open the sealed calibration account for review, use the recovery passphrase below.

strongbox words: oliael-gilax-lamael

Subject: Support Outsourcing — Decision Pending

Team,

Proposal received from Kestrel Relay to take over tier-one customer support for the Ombra product line. Projected saving: 18% annually. Transition window: two quarters. Risks: knowledge loss, churn during handover. Finance to validate the cost model by Thursday. Dmitri Halvorsen owns the review. Final sign-off waits on the confidential planning note below.

management briefing: Only 33 of the 205 pilot accounts renewed Kasath, so a churn review is set for October 17. Weniusek Logistics is in early talks to buy Holethax Freight for about $345.6 million.

Runbook 4.2 — Depot Opening, Uniform Delivery. The full uniform consignment for the Halberry Cross depot ships from the Dunmore packing hall as a single sealed load: 22 cartons, strapped in pairs, manifest taped to carton 1. Coordinator must confirm carton count against the Westrel Clothing tally sheet before release and again on arrival. No partial deliveries; if the vehicle cannot take the full load, hold everything. Once the driver is assigned, pass on the hand-over instruction below exactly as written.

courier memo of baduf-yadug: the eliius ulaion courier leaves the zorvan ledger at gate 9277 under passcode 149145